Summary

  • Speaker asserts the U.S. has successfully neutralized Iran as a military and nuclear threat through "Operation Epic Fury" and previous strikes, including "Operation Midnight Hammer."
  • Claims to have decimated Iran's navy, air force, defense industrial base, and leadership, including the Supreme Leader, leaving the country effectively leaderless.
  • States that Iran is now "begging to make a deal" and has offered shipments of oil (8, then 10 ships) as part of negotiations.
  • Implies a key negotiation point is reopening the Strait of Hormuz ("the straight of Trump... Harmouth").
  • Credits his administration with saving the Middle East, including Israel and Gulf states, from a potential nuclear attack that was enabled by the previous Iran nuclear deal.
  • Criticizes NATO allies for not providing aid in the operation, suggesting it was a deliberate choice to "prove a point" about their reliability.
  • Briefly references the war in Ukraine, calling it "not our war" and blaming the previous administration for allowing it to happen.
  • Includes a tangential anecdote about unilaterally renaming the Gulf of Mexico to the "Gulf of America" via a court order and Google Maps.
